AI assistants do not rank brands the way search engines do. They reconstruct a picture of you from patterns across many sources, and that picture decides whether you get named.
When you ask ChatGPT, Claude, Gemini, or Perplexity for a recommendation, a name comes back fast and with confidence. It feels like the model just knows. The interesting question is not what it says, but how it arrived there.
The honest answer is that no single list is being consulted and no auction is being run. The model is assembling an answer from what it has learned and what it can reach, weighing fit, corroboration, and clarity. Understanding that process is the difference between guessing at AI recommendations and shaping them.
Two very different sources of knowledge
Everything an assistant says about a brand comes from one of two places, and they behave nothing alike. The first is knowledge baked into the model during training. The second is information pulled in live at the moment you ask, through retrieval or browsing.
Baked-in knowledge is the model's long-term memory. During training it read an enormous amount of text and absorbed durable patterns about who does what, who is associated with whom, and which names come up when certain problems are discussed. It is broad and stable, but it reflects the world up to a cutoff and does not update on its own.
Retrieved knowledge is different. When an assistant searches the web or pulls from a connected source, it reads fresh material in the moment and reasons over it on the spot. This is how a model can cite something published yesterday. It is current, but only as good as what the search surfaces and what those pages actually say.
Why the distinction matters to you
If a brand lives only in retrieval, it can appear and vanish depending on what the search returns that day. If it lives in the trained model, it shows up reliably even with no browsing, because the pattern is internalized. Strong AI presence usually means both: a reputation durable enough to be learned, and a live footprint clean enough to be retrieved. Most teams obsess over one and ignore the other, publishing constantly for retrieval but never building the corroborated signal that gets a brand internalized, or earning a sterling reputation that no recent source confirms. How a model builds a sense of who you are
A model does not store a tidy profile of your brand. It builds an impression from co-occurrence: the patterns of what words, problems, and other names appear near yours across many independent sources. If your name reliably appears alongside a specific problem, buyer, and category, the model learns that association and reaches for you when that problem comes up. If your name appears in scattered, inconsistent contexts, no stable association forms and you stay invisible.
A model does not look you up. It reconstructs you from the company your name keeps across the open web.
This is why presence is contextual rather than absolute. You are not generically known or unknown; you are known for some questions and missing for others, and the boundary is drawn by where your name has and has not appeared.
Why this works nothing like a Google ranking
It is tempting to picture an assistant ranking brands the way a search engine ranks pages, then reading off the top result. That mental model is wrong, and holding onto it leads to the wrong work. There is no single ordered list of brands behind the answer, and there is no position one to win.
A search engine scores billions of pages against your query and hands you a ranked list of links. You scan it, pick a result, and click through. The engine never decides for you; it sorts options and lets you choose. Winning at search means occupying a higher slot for a keyword, which is why so much energy goes into moving a page from second position to first.
An assistant does something categorically different. It reads the question, gathers what it knows and can retrieve, and writes one synthesized answer in its own words. The brands that surface are the ones whose evidence was strong and consistent enough to make it into that synthesis. There is no list to scroll and no link a buyer must click before they hear your name. You are either part of the sentence the assistant produces or absent from it.
That changes the unit of the game. Being left out is often invisible, because the buyer never sees the brands the model chose not to mention; there is no almost-ranked. So you are not optimizing a page to climb a list. You are shaping the body of evidence the model draws on, so the corroborated picture of you is clear enough to include. Corroboration beats volume
The single most important factor is corroboration: the same facts about you, repeated consistently across independent, trusted sources. A model treats a claim as reliable when many separate places agree on it.
One page saying you are the leading option for a problem carries little weight. It is a self-claim, and self-claims are cheap. When industry write-ups, reference sites, directories, forums, and review platforms all describe you the same way, the claim hardens into something the model is willing to repeat. The agreement does the convincing: sources with no reason to coordinate have landed on the same description of you.
Volume alone does not do this. Publishing the same message a hundred times on your own domain is still one source saying one thing. What moves the needle is breadth of agreement: many distinct voices, not under your control, converging on the same description of what you do and who you serve. A single respected third party can outweigh a wall of self-published pages.
Fit, recency, and sentiment
Corroboration earns you consideration. A few other factors decide whether you actually get named for a given question.
Relevance and fit to the question
Every question carries constraints: a budget level, a company size, a region, a use case, a stage of the journey. The model tries to match its answer to those constraints. A brand strongly associated with enterprise buyers will not surface for someone describing a scrappy solo operation, no matter how well known it is. Being famous is not enough; being the right answer for this specific situation is what counts. Defining those moments of fit is what optimizing for assistants like ChatGPT is really about.
Recency where retrieval is involved
When an assistant is browsing, freshness matters. Recent, dated, accessible information signals that a claim still holds. Stale or undated pages get discounted, and a brand whose live footprint has gone quiet can fade from retrieved answers even while its reputation lingers in trained memory.
Aggregated sentiment
Models pick up on the tone of how people talk about you. Reviews, discussion threads, and commentary form an aggregated sentiment that colors whether you are offered confidently, offered with a caveat, or quietly left out. The model is not counting stars; it is absorbing the shape of the conversation around your name.
Contradiction makes a model cautious, and a cautious model reaches for a name it trusts instead of yours.
What you can influence and what you cannot
The most useful way to think about all of this is to draw a hard line between the levers that are real and the ones that do not exist. Teams waste effort on controls the old playbook had but this one does not, so start with what you cannot do. You cannot buy a slot, because there is no inventory and no auction inside a recommendation. You cannot force a mention, because no one can instruct the model to name you on demand. You cannot bid past a better corroborated competitor, and you cannot pull a lever that drops a rival out of an answer. None of those controls exist. The model summarizes how the world describes you, and no payment rewrites that description.
What is firmly in your hands is the evidence the model reads. You can state the facts about your category, buyer, and offering identically everywhere your brand appears, so consistency replaces contradiction. You can earn corroboration by giving independent sources accurate, repeatable things to say about you, so many voices converge rather than one voice repeating itself. And you can keep your live footprint current and your identity expressed in clean, structured, machine-readable form so the model never has to guess who you are.
Every real lever is about the quality and consistency of the evidence, not about placement or payment. You are not buying a result; you are making the truth about your brand easy to corroborate and impossible to misread. The penalty for contradiction and thin evidence
There is a real cost to inconsistency. When sources disagree about what you do, where you operate, or who you serve, the model cannot form a confident view, so it stays vague or falls back on a safer competitor. Thin evidence carries a similar penalty: if almost nothing independent exists about you, there is nothing to corroborate and nothing to retrieve, and the model will not invent a recommendation it cannot support. Silence in the sources becomes silence in the answer.
This is the deeper reason AI presence rewards consistency over cleverness. A scattered story does not just fail to help; it teaches the model to hesitate, and hesitation at the moment of recommendation reads as your absence. Saying the same true things, the same way, everywhere your brand appears is what builds the confidence a model needs to name you.

Frequently asked questions
Is AI recommendation just SEO under a new name?
No. Search ranks pages against a query and returns a list you choose from. An assistant synthesizes a single answer from trained knowledge and retrieved sources, weighing corroboration, fit, and clarity. You are not climbing a results page, you are influencing how the model describes you.
Can I pay an AI assistant to recommend my brand?
There is no ad slot or bidding system inside a recommendation, so you cannot buy one directly. The model is summarizing a distributed consensus across many independent sources. You influence that consensus by earning genuine, consistent mentions, not by spending on placement.
Why does an assistant mention my brand for one question but not another?
Presence is contextual, not absolute. The model associates your name with the specific problems, buyers, and constraints it has seen you described alongside. For questions inside that context you get named, and for questions outside it you get missed, even if you are well known elsewhere.
How much does freshness matter?
It depends on whether the assistant is browsing. For answers drawn from trained knowledge, durable reputation matters most and recency matters little. When the assistant retrieves live sources, recent and dated information is favored, and a quiet live footprint can fade from those answers.
What hurts my chances of being recommended the most?
Contradiction and thin evidence. When sources disagree about what you do or who you serve, the model hedges or picks a safer competitor. When almost nothing independent exists about you, there is nothing to corroborate, so the model stays silent rather than guess.
